Exercise calculus.differentiation.quotient
Description
Use the quotient-rule to find the derivative of a polynomial. Only remove parentheses in the numerator.
Derivation

D(x) ((2*x+3)/(4*x-1))
⇒ calculus.differentiation.quotient((4*x-1)*D(x) (2*x+3)-(2*x+3)*D(x) (4*x-1))/(4*x-1)^2
⇒ calculus.differentiation.deriv-of-poly((4*x-1)*2-(2*x+3)*D(x) (4*x-1))/(4*x-1)^2
⇒ calculus.differentiation.deriv-of-poly((4*x-1)*2-(2*x+3)*4)/(4*x-1)^2
⇒ algebra.equations.linear.distr-times(8*x-2-(2*x+3)*4)/(4*x-1)^2
⇒ algebra.equations.linear.distr-times(8*x-2-8*x-12)/(4*x-1)^2
⇒ algebra.equations.linear.merge-14/(4*x-1)^2
